diff --git a/support/testing/tests/package/test_gnuplot.py b/support/testing/tests/package/test_gnuplot.py
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000..a225540537
--- /dev/null
+++ b/support/testing/tests/package/test_gnuplot.py
@@ -0,0 +1,73 @@
+import os
+
+import infra.basetest
+
+
+class TestGnuplot(infra.basetest.BRTest):
+ rootfs_overlay = \
+ infra.filepath("tests/package/test_gnuplot/rootfs-overlay")
+ config = infra.basetest.BASIC_TOOLCHAIN_CONFIG + \
+ f"""
+ BR2_PACKAGE_GNUPLOT=y
+ BR2_ROOTFS_OVERLAY="{rootfs_overlay}"
+ BR2_TARGET_ROOTFS_CPIO=y
+ # BR2_TARGET_ROOTFS_TAR is not set
+ """
+
+ def gen_gnuplot_cmd(self, gpcmd):
+ return f"gnuplot -e '{gpcmd}'"
+
+ def test_run(self):
+ cpio_file = os.path.join(self.builddir, "images", "rootfs.cpio")
+ self.emulator.boot(arch="armv5",
+ kernel="builtin",
+ options=["-initrd", cpio_file])
+ self.emulator.login()
+
+ # We check the program can run.
+ self.assertRunOk("gnuplot --version")
+
+ # When the locale is C, Gnuplot print the warning:
+ # "line 0: warning: iconv failed to convert degree sign"
+ # We set the locale to avoid this warning.
+ self.assertRunOk('export LC_ALL="en_US.UTF-8"')
+
+ # We check Gnuplot can print a string.
+ string = "Hello Buildroot !"
+ cmd = self.gen_gnuplot_cmd(f'print "{string}"')
+ out, ret = self.emulator.run(cmd)
+ self.assertEqual(ret, 0)
+ self.assertEqual(out[0], string)
+
+ # We check Gnuplot can do a simple arithmetic operation.
+ op1 = 123
+ op2 = 456
+ expected_result = op1 * op2
+ cmd = self.gen_gnuplot_cmd(f"print {op1} * {op2}")
+ out, ret = self.emulator.run(cmd)
+ self.assertEqual(ret, 0)
+ self.assertEqual(int(out[0]), expected_result)
+
+ # We check Gnuplot can return a specific exit code.
+ exit_code = 123
+ cmd = self.gen_gnuplot_cmd(f"exit status {exit_code}")
+ _, ret = self.emulator.run(cmd)
+ self.assertEqual(ret, exit_code)
+
+ # We render a simple plot on the terminal.
+ gpcmd = "set term dumb; set grid; plot [-5:5] x**2;"
+ cmd = self.gen_gnuplot_cmd(gpcmd)
+ self.assertRunOk(cmd)
+
+ # We check a Gnuplot script executes correctly.
+ cmd = "gnuplot /root/gnuplot-test.plot"
+ self.assertRunOk(cmd)
+
+ # Our Gnuplot script is supposed to have generated a text
+ # output of the plot. We check this file contains the plot
+ # title set in the script.
+ exp_str = "Buildroot Test Plot"
+ cmd = f"grep -Fo '{exp_str}' /root/gnuplot-test.txt"
+ out, ret = self.emulator.run(cmd)
+ self.assertEqual(ret, 0)
+ self.assertEqual(out[0], exp_str)
